4.0 out of 5 stars I won't die-- I'll come back stronger, March 25, 2008
This review is from: One Piece, Vol. 8: I Won't Die (Paperback)
Eiichiro Oda, One Piece: I Won't Die (ViZ, 1998)

One Piece gets back on track with (finally!) the ending of the Don Krieg battle and us getting back to the rest of the story. We get back in touch with Zoro and Usopp, who have gone chasing after Nami. Unfortunately, when they finally do track her down, they find themselves in somewhat hotter water than they bargained for. Great to see the books getting back to the original storyline, and I'm looking forward to the next batch. ****
